About this statute

This regulation lets a registrant claim a credit for a qualifying amount tied to Ontario supplies, but the application must be in prescribed form and filed properly. It also limits related tax calculations, sets penalties for misreporting or late filing, and gives the Minister powers to pay, deem payment, or cancel penalties.
